Cool Schools: Denver charter school uses student-led show to keep parents informed

KIPP Northeast Denver Middle School and KIPP Northeast Elementary were selected as 9News Cool Schools! The KIPP Walden campus schools were recognized for their multilingual learner program, the school garden, and the student-run news program. The two schools at the campus are a mix of students with diverse backgrounds and 29 different languages spoken.

Cell Phones, Classrooms and Community Voice: What’s Happening in Denver Public Schools

If you are a Denver Public Schools (DPS) parent, educator or community member, you have probably heard the conversations already—at school pickup, in group chats or maybe around your kitchen table. What should schools do about cell phones? And who gets to decide? By July 1, 2026, House Bill 25-1135 requires every Colorado school district to adopt a formal policy that limits the use of smartphones and smartwatches by students during the school day.
